Toyota has revealed plans to release a new family of gasoline engines developed in collaboration with Subaru and Mazda. The lineup will include 1.5- and 2.0-liter four-cylinder engines that can be used in electric, hybrid, and hydrogen-powered vehicles. This move signifies Toyota’s continued commitment to offering a diverse range of engine options to suit different types of vehicles and drive systems. By introducing these new engines, Toyota aims to provide consumers with more choices when it comes to powering their cars.
